Public dialogues report: The private sector…

The IJR used the research findings from the annual Transformation Audit publication to engage with stakeholders in bussiness, labour, government, academia and the general public by means of moderated public dialogues. This report serves as a summary of salient themes, key insights and lessons learnt from these discussions.

Two latent questions instructed the discussions. Firstly, what should be the political positioning of large private-sector actors in a fractious political environment? Secondly, given the high and persistent levels of poverty and exclusion faced by citizens in the context in which these corporates operate, to what extent and in which ways can the private sector drive inclusive development?
